 Welsh Sailors come close at Pwllheli biggest ever Topper Nationals! 

 

Published: 24/08/2009

The biggest ever Topper Nationals (350 competitors) arrived at Pwllheli for the 2009 Topper National Championships. With over 40 Welsh Sailors including the Welsh National Squad looking to build on their ranking for GBR Squad places, to dominate the event, or for younger sailors to be recognised for future Welsh selection as a first event.

The Solva Sailing duo of Micky Beckett and Ellie Meopham demonstrated their potential as early leaders in the boys and girls events. 2009 however was not to be with both having to carry disappointing results near the end of the regatta as Black flag OCS prevailed through the fleet and impacted both sailors mid week.  Tom Piggott working hard in the lighter winds in his last year finished highest in 18th and non GBR sailors Thomas Williams, Danielle Rowe and Rachel Tilley all staking claims for GBR squad places in the Autumn.

This has without doubt been a very successful event, extremely professional race management, a great social programme and a safety fleet that was ready and able to cope with all the weathers that were thrown at us - it has to be said that the full range of winds was sent to Pwllheli this week making the racing level for the wide variety of helm sizes.

Charles Glover, Chairman of ITCA (GBR) was pleased to address the audience at the prizegiving in Welsh, he announced that next years Topper National Championships would be returning to Clwb Hwylio Pwllheli Sailing Club and a cheer came back from the rather large crowd of sailors and supporters.
